Ron Simmons[1] (born May 15, 1958)[1] is an American semi-retired professional wrestler and retired American football player. Born in Perry, Georgia, Simmons attended Warner Robins High School, where he played American football as a Tight End and Linebacker. Simmons was an All-American football player at Florida State University from 1977-80 under coach Bobby Bowden (whom Simmons described as "a second father"), spending four years as a defensive nose guard. He was elected to the College Football Hall of Fame in 2008 alongside such greats as Troy Aikman, Lou Holtz and Billy Cannon. Bill Watts, (born May 5 1939 in Oklahoma City Oklahoma) is a former American Professional wrestler and promoter [4] Simmons won the raffle and defeated Vader with a powerslam to win the Championship. [4] By defeating Vader, Simmons became the first ever African American WCW World Heavyweight Champion. Simmons held the title for five months, during which time he consolidated his reputation as a stiff wrestler. As Faarooq, Simmons and his new manager, Clarence Mason, formed a stable known as the Nation of Domination. The Disciples of Apocalypse ( DOA) were a biker -themed Professional wrestling stable in the World Wrestling Federation in the late Los Boricuas was a Hispanic Professional wrestling stable in the World Wrestling Federation from the late-1990s The three stables feuded with one another throughout 1997. In early 1998, Simmons's leadership of the Nation of Domination was usurped by The Rock, and he spent several months feuding with his former stablemates.
After being dumped from the Nation, Simmons teamed briefly with 2 Cold Scorpio. After the Undertaker suffered an injury in late 1999, the Ministry of Darkness disbanded. Simmons and Bradshaw continued to team with one another, and eventually adopted the gimmick of two brawlers who enjoyed drinking beer and smoking cigars (much like The Crusher and Dick the Bruiser before them). Ron Simmons also engaged in a feud against Santino Marella. This was the first time that Simmons has been attacked by someone on screen for years. On the September 24, 2007 edition of RAW, Simmons made a return to the ring and defeated Santino Marella by countout after Marella left the ring and walked out.
A week later, Simmons said, "Damn!" one more time after throwing Steve-O (of Jackass fame) out of a nearby door.
